Understanding Dropshipping

Dropshipping is a retail fulfillment method where a store doesn’t keep the products it sells in stock. Instead, when you sell a product, you purchase the item from a third party and have it shipped directly to the customer. This means you never see or handle the product. The benefits of dropshipping include:

  • Low startup costs
  • Flexibility to work from anywhere
  • Wide range of products to choose from However, it’s important to also consider the cons:
  • Lower profit margins compared to traditional retail
  • Dependence on suppliers for product quality and shipping
  • High competition in popular niches

2. Set Up Your Online Store

Once you have identified your niche, the next step is to set up your online store. You can use platforms like Shopify, WooCommerce, or Wix to create your e-commerce site. Here’s how to get started:

  • Choose a platform: Shopifyis user-friendly but comes with monthly fees, while WooCommerce is free if you have a WordPress site. - Pick a domain name that reflects your brand.
  • Design your store to be visually appealing and easy to navigate.

4. Set Up Payment Gateways

In Pakistan, PayPal is not available, but you can use alternatives like Payoneer or Wise to receive payments. Here’s how to set up Payoneer:

  • Sign up for a Payoneer account on their official website.
  • Link your Payoneer account to your bank account (HBL, MCB, UBL, etc.) or mobile wallet (JazzCash, Easypaisa).
  • Once your account is funded, you can receive payments from international clients.

Tax Considerations for Freelancers

As a dropshipping freelancer in Pakistan, it’s crucial to be aware of your tax obligations. Registering with the Federal Board of Revenue (FBR) can provide you with favorable tax treatment. Here’s how to get started:

  • Gather necessary documents, including your CNIC and business registration details.
  • Visit the FBR website to register for a Tax Identification Number (TIN).
  • Consult a tax professional to ensure compliance with tax regulations.
